The Local Historian, Journal of the British Association for Local History, Volume 50 No 3, July 2020

Description

Quarterly journal of the British Association for Local History.  Includes articles on:  Piety, people and communications in the medieval Lincolnshire Fenlands; Restocking the shelves, post-war experiences of the independent shopkeeper; Understanding the urban landscape; The contribution of Essex to provisioning the forces of Edward III c 1337; Southcomb sermons; Families, dynasties and associates, a review.
